One of my favorite science fiction book series is Iain Banks Culture series.
the-hydrogen-sonata.jpg


The Culture - Wikipedia the free encyclopedia

His novels are Star Wars for adults and they involve an advanced society called the Culture. The Culture is an anarchist utopian post scarcity society. They have cured all diseases. They are hedonistic. They are all about free love. They are basically hippies in space but they are no push over when it comes to war.

They live in habitats called orbitals.

I'm attached to Earth. I prefer a natural setting to an artificial habitat. And at first glance, it appears that a form of artificial intelligence is in charge. Is that really freedom?

In Brave New World, it's a utopia, and the guy (John) who visited from the savage wild is impressed at first, but eventually goes crazy and hangs himself. It looks like there's more freedom in the Culture world, but they have same basic problem. It's better for humans to be sovereign in an imperfect world than to be thralls in a Utopia.
